Tamara Palagashvili

Medical Director, Medical Affairs at Vir Biotechnology

Tamara Palagashvili has extensive experience in the field of medical affairs. Tamara is currently serving as the Medical Director in Medical Affairs at Vir Biotechnology, Inc. Prior to their current role, they held various positions at Amgen, including Senior Medical Scientist in Global Medical Affairs, Cardiovascular, Senior Manager in US Medical Affairs, Cardiovascular, and US Medical Communications Lead in Hematology/Oncology. Tamara also worked at Shire as the Senior Manager in US Medical Affairs Strategy, Immunology, and at Baxalta as the Senior Manager in North America Medical Affairs, Immunology. Additionally, they have experience at Baxter International Inc. as the Senior Manager and Manager in Global Medical Affairs, Immunology, and as a Postdoctoral Fellow in Global Medical Affairs, Immunology. Earlier in their career, they worked as a Pharmacy Intern at Rite Aid Pharmacy and as an Extern in Global Medical Communications, Bone at Amgen.

Tamara Palagashvili earned a Doctor of Pharmacy (PharmD) degree from USC Alfred E. Mann School of Pharmacy and Pharmaceutical Sciences from 2008 to 2012. Prior to that, they completed their undergraduate studies at UCLA, where they obtained a Bachelor's degree in Psychobiology from 2003 to 2007.
